Listening to music as a more relaxed way of entertainment in daily life is very popular with people,and music player now seems to be an indispensable consumer goods in society.Therefore,the development of the music player is also more mature.In order to meet the different requirements of consumers there appeared a variety of different music players.According to the research on the market we can get a conclusion that young people as the main consumer groups prefer to the music player which flexible,innovative and with good sounds quality.But the products are often too simple,are not conducive to the subsequent expansion,therefore,it is a developing direction to design a new multi-function and have strong-expanding system with color matching.In recent years,there have been a variety of music players with light colors on the market,but it has not been fully realized in real time.Between the playing music and the changing light there is lack of a certain correlation,and the music is difficult to fully correspond with the color.A color music system that can be used to fill the blank space is required.The paper analyzes the audio FFT spectrum and designs a color music system based on FFT(Fast Fourier Transform),realizes an integrated system device that combing of playing music,colour matching and mixed RGB(Red Green Blue).This paper introduces a new experimental platform that realizing the complete matching of color and music.Starting from the tone of the essence,through the analysis of the relationship between the pitch intervals and then extending to the relationship between color.To improve and optimize the music player that on the market on the relationship between the color and music now,and to find the color corresponding to a certain scale of a certain tone.The mathematical theory has been applied to make the research more reasonable and reliable.Firstly,the functional modules and interface technology of the hardwarecircuit are studied,and then playing music is collected,the audio signal collected by FFT spectrum analysis and processing,the data were processed to get match colors,at last,the PWM(Pulse Width Modulation)driver RGB-LED(Red Green Blue-Light Emitting Diode)mixed light technology is used to complete the music playback system.A music player that can get the corresponding color and realize the effect of mixing after the analysis of the input audio signal is completed.The system not only can promote the development of music playback,but also has the use of the stage lighting,music therapy and other fields.In the paper,the research and design of the color music system based on audio FFT is basically completed.The study of dissertation has basically met the expected design requirements.It is proved that the performance of this project is unique,and it has some popularization value in usability and expansibility.
